  • Padres' Garrett Hawkins: Optioned to Triple-A

    The Padres optioned Hawkins to Triple-A El Paso on Friday.

    Hawkins ended the 2025 season with Double-A San Antonio, where he appeared in 13 games and finished with a 1.69 ERA, 1.31 WHIP, two saves and a 20:10 K:BB across 16 innings. He'll open the 2026 season in Triple-A and could make his major-league debut if the Padres need added depth to their bullpen.

  • Padres' Garrett Hawkins: Shielded from Rule 5 Draft

    The Padres selected Hawkins' contract from Double-A San Antonio on Tuesday.

    Hawkins opened the 2025 campaign with High-A Fort Wayne and had a 1.43 ERA in 32 appearances before moving up to the Double-A level. The right-hander pitched similarly well with San Antonio and could make his way to Triple-A El Paso early in 2026.

  • Padres' Garrett Hawkins: Sharp in 2025 debut

    Hawkins (elbow) struck out four batters over two perfect innings in his season debut Saturday for High-A Fort Wayne.

    Making his first appearance since undergoing Tommy John surgery in August 2023, Hawkins was about as sharp as could be. He spotted 17 of his 24 pitches for strikes, induced five swings and misses and didn't allow a ball to leave the infield. The Padres will likely be conservative with his workload in 2025 coming off surgery, but Hawkins could move up to Double-A San Antonio quickly if he continues to shine in his subsequent appearances for Fort Wayne.

  • Padres' Garrett Hawkins: On mend from Tommy John surgery

    Hawkins underwent Tommy John surgery in August and will likely miss the entire 2024 season, MLB.com reports.

    The injury was initially reported to be a lat strain last summer, but apparently Hawkins ended up needing a significant procedure. He only logged 15 innings at High-A Fort Wayne last season and is already 24 years old, so this is a significant setback, as he will be 25 next year and won't have any upper-level experience.

  • Padres' Garrett Hawkins: Sidelined with lat strain

    Hawkins has been on the injured list since May 9 with a lat strain and does not have a timeline to return, Baseball America reports.

    The 6-foot-5 righty notched a 3.60 ERA, 1.53 WHIP and 15 strikeouts in 15 innings across four starts for High-A Fort Wayne before suffering the injury. Hawkins has a starter's pitch mix, but he is already 23 and there are concerns about durability and command.
